what are the different kinds of electric bikes?

First there are two types of drive units. There are rear hub motors and there are mid drive motors. The rear hub motors are located at the rear wheel and drive the propel the bike by working directly on the rear wheel. The mid drive units are located at the pedals. The biggest difference is that the mid drive units since they are controlled by the pedals have better integration with the force applied by the biker and providing seamless assist of power.

Then there are different classes of ebikes. There are some which are strictly pedal assist where it requires pedaling to add power. Then there are bikes which include a throttle, where you can power the bike with a lever and don’t need to pedal at all.

what is the range

It depends on the bike but it is a very important question to ask when shopping or renting and bike. It will depend on the size of the battery and also how much you plan to contribute to your trek. Some bikes are more efficient than others.

even ebikes come in different styles, but the cruiser is for 30a

Every kind of bike can have a motorized version, whether it be a mountain bike, road bike or a commuter. The one which works best along 30a is a cruiser. A cruiser has a comfortable seat calling for an upright posture and an easy going demeanor. It’s not about getting down the road as fast as humanly possible. It’s about enjoying the ride and taking advantage of the beauty around you. It also has the perfect tires for rolling down the road easily, but not wiping out when you roll over some sand. It might even have a nice basket on the front.
